You’ve probably heard the advice about guest posts for increasing traffic and rank. It makes sense. If you get others to provide informative content on your blog, it’s likely that some of your guest’s readers will pay a visit to your blog, and the links can lead to increased Page Rank. That’s all well and good, but many of us aren’t really sure how to go about finding guest bloggers whose content and voice mesh with our blogs. And let’s face it, as moms, we don’t have a ton of extra time to go scouring the internet looking for fabulous folks to contribute to our blog. If you’re like me, you barely have time to post to your blog on a semi-regular basis. What about if you’d lke to be a guest blogger in order to promote yourself, your service, or your business? That’s time consuming as well. I’ve recently come across a site that could be the answer we’ve been looking for.
The Solution
Blogger LinkUp is a free service that matches bloggers with people who are willing to guest post on their blogs. It also allows experts to find blogs that might be appropriate for their niche, providing a promotional outlet for them. It’s a win-win situation!
The Process
Signing up is easy. Just provide your name and e-mail address at the Bloggers LinkUp homepage. Then wait for your subscription confirmation to arrive in your inbox. Once you click the link to confirm, you’re subscribed. You can request guest posts in specific subject areas or offer yourself as a guest blogger for others. You’ll receive regular e-mail updates listing requests, and those interested in connecting with you can contact you directly.
Other Advantages
PR folks can also connect with bloggers to get their product out there for review, and Blogger LinkUp is a perfect resource for journalists who need sources for their articles. What a convenient way for agencies, media, and bloggers to connect!
The Idea Lady
Blogger LinkUp was created by Cathy Stucker, also known as The Idea Lady, a marketing pro who helps “entrepreneurs, professionals, and authors achieve success on their own terms with creative business and marketing strategies.” Visit her blog to learn more.
